THAT'S THE JOB

  • Work closely with the data engineering and data platform teams to maintain, operate and improve the infrastructure and pipelines that run critical data science projects on our on-premise Cloudera cluster
  • Monitor and operate (including on-call duty) key data science pipelines (that rely on Spark)
  • Monitor and analyze runtime behavior, including runtimes, resource usage and distributed communication error rates across all data science pipelines
  • Maintain operating systems on our Cloudera cluster
  • Monitor and maintain our cluster and promptly react to errors and outages
  • Install and maintain the software and development environments required by the data science team on our Cloudera cluster
  • Support the network and infrastructure team in optimizing network boundaries between various systems used by data science
  • Liaise with our suppliers and network and datacenter services team to ensure hardware issues are fixed promptly
  • Initiate, align, implement and enforce a logging and monitoring strategy to make data science project runtime characteristics transparent
  • Define, align and enforce proper HDFS usage guidelines, including maintaining HDFS via appropriate retention periods and monitoring average HDFS block size count and over-partitioning in pipelines
  • Monitor and manage Impala databases and tables
  • Mentor team members, accept mentoring by team members, constantly align your work with your users, exchange constant feedback with your peers through insightful code reviews and grow together as a team
